saltar al vacío loc verb coloquial, figurado (arriesgarse en algo)take a leap of faith v expr
  plunge blindly into the unknown, throw yourself into the unknown v expr
  (UK, informal)take a punt v expr
 Invierte en la bolsa porque siempre salta al vacío sin vacilar.
 He invests in stocks because he always takes a leap of faith without hesitation.
